On Tuesday 04 March 2008 16:35:33 Radim Hejc wrote:
> I was trying today to mix two 76GB SAS 15krpm Fujitsu drives and two
> 750GB Seagate SATA drives together
> (2x RAID1 both Dell Originals) on PE 2950, but after server reboot i'm
> still getting messages about Foreign configuration
> from PERC/6i controller, then one of SATA drives is always degraded.
> When i removed SAS everything seems to work fine
>
> strange thing, i will research more
>
That's interesting. That suggests that you can't mix them on the same
controller even if they are separate RAID arrays. I'll be interested to hear
what you come up with.
In the end I could always go with all SATA drives. It would be cheaper ;-)
